X-Git-Url: http://wamblee.org/gitweb/?a=blobdiff_plain;f=support%2Fcdi%2Fsrc%2Ftest%2Fjava%2Forg%2Fwamblee%2Fcdi%2FSimpleInjectorTest.java;h=2a3b124297c47b7dab8a3de95946f0027d2bd49a;hb=8fee9047edd0fe3acc5643aeea20cdc89a684b48;hp=44c2eda222aa1ef8aec671f52c59dbbdbacdfcc8;hpb=9677f89d382a116a118178f86228231417d90891;p=utils diff --git a/support/cdi/src/test/java/org/wamblee/cdi/SimpleInjectorTest.java b/support/cdi/src/test/java/org/wamblee/cdi/SimpleInjectorTest.java index 44c2eda2..2a3b1242 100644 --- a/support/cdi/src/test/java/org/wamblee/cdi/SimpleInjectorTest.java +++ b/support/cdi/src/test/java/org/wamblee/cdi/SimpleInjectorTest.java @@ -23,6 +23,9 @@ import javax.naming.InitialContext; import org.junit.After; import org.junit.Before; import org.junit.Test; +import org.wamblee.inject.Injector; +import org.wamblee.inject.InjectorFactory; +import org.wamblee.inject.SimpleInjector; import org.wamblee.support.jndi.StubInitialContextFactory; public class SimpleInjectorTest { @@ -36,6 +39,7 @@ public class SimpleInjectorTest { StubInitialContextFactory.register(); InitialContext ctx = new InitialContext(); ctx.bind(BeanManagerLookup.BEAN_MANAGER_JNDI, setup.getBeanManager()); + MySingleton.reset(); } @After @@ -47,7 +51,7 @@ public class SimpleInjectorTest { @Test public void testGetSingleton() { MyPojo pojo = new MyPojo(); - SimpleInjector injector = new SimpleInjector(); + SimpleInjector injector = new SimpleInjector(new CdiInjectorFactory(BeanManagerLookup.lookup())); injector.inject(pojo); MySingleton obj = pojo.getSingleton();